Social science history, ncert solutions class 8 history, chapter 1: introduction: how, when and where. Answer. james mill divided indian history into three periods – hindu, muslim and british. this periodisation has its own problem. it is difficult to refer to any period of history as ‘hindu’ or ‘muslim’ because a variety of faiths existed simultaneously in these periods.
